Transaction ba7aafced5436835f37de2ea50169d867d2dbd0440b4a64b8b0ea97a475f5091
1 Input
1 Output
-
ba7aafced5436835f37de2ea50169d867d2dbd0440b4a64b8b0ea97a475f5091:0
- value
- 28705622
- script pubkey
- OP_0 OP_PUSHBYTES_20 627b5cd98d121d589e990ecbbbcb9b8b6d1b1e9b
- address
- bc1qvfa4ekvdzgw4385epm9mhjum3dk3k85mt0nj83